# ── Pricing Resolution ────────────────────────────────────────────────────────
DEFAULT_COUNTRY = "DEFAULT"
def resolve_pricing(
rules: dict,
country_code: str,
) -> Optional[dict]:
"""
Feloldja a megfelelő árazást a `pricing_zones` JSONB mezőből
a felhasználó országkódja alapján.
**Logika:**
1. Ha a `rules` tartalmaz `pricing_zones`-t, megkeresi a country_code-nak
megfelelő zónát.
2. Ha nincs pontos egyezés, visszaesik a "DEFAULT" zónára.
3. Ha a `pricing_zones` hiányzik, visszaesik a legacy `pricing` mezőre.
4. Ha semmi sincs, None-t ad vissza.
"""
if not rules or not isinstance(rules, dict):
return None
# 1. Try pricing_zones first
pricing_zones = rules.get("pricing_zones")
if pricing_zones and isinstance(pricing_zones, dict):
# Exact match
if country_code in pricing_zones:
return pricing_zones[country_code]
# Fallback to DEFAULT
if "DEFAULT" in pricing_zones:
return pricing_zones["DEFAULT"]
# 2. Fallback to legacy pricing
legacy_pricing = rules.get("pricing")
if legacy_pricing and isinstance(legacy_pricing, dict):
return {
"monthly_price": legacy_pricing.get("monthly_price", 0),
"yearly_price": legacy_pricing.get("yearly_price", 0),
"currency": legacy_pricing.get("currency", "EUR"),
"credit_price": legacy_pricing.get("credit_price"),
}
return None
async def get_user_country_code(
current_user: User,
db: AsyncSession,
) -> str:
"""
Meghatározza a felhasználó országkódját.
**Logika:**
1. Ha a felhasználónak van aktív szervezete (active_organization_id),
lekéri annak country_code mezőjét.
2. Ha nincs aktív szervezet, a felhasználó Person rekordjának
address országát próbálja meg lekérni.
3. Ha egyik sem elérhető, visszaadja a "DEFAULT" értéket.
"""
# 1. Try active organization
active_org_id = getattr(current_user, "active_organization_id", None)
if active_org_id:
org_stmt = select(Organization.country_code).where(
Organization.id == active_org_id,
Organization.is_deleted == False,
)
org_result = await db.execute(org_stmt)
org_country = org_result.scalar_one_or_none()
if org_country:
return org_country.upper()
# 2. Try user's person -> address country
person = getattr(current_user, "person", None)
if person:
address = getattr(person, "address", None)
if address:
country = getattr(address, "country", None)
if country:
return country.upper()
# 3. Fallback
return DEFAULT_COUNTRY
